D r Martin Luther King popularized the notion of the Beloved Community, a term first coined in the early days of the twentieth century by philosopher-theologian Josiah Royce. Dr King envisioned the Beloved Community as a society based on justice, equal opportunity, and love of one’s fellow human beings. In event-related potential (ERPs) studies, emotional stimuli usually elicit an enhanced late positive potential (LPP), which is assumed to reflect motivated attention. However, whether a stimulus elicits emotional responses may depend on the individual's state, such as experiencing romantic love.
